Description of assignmentWithin the Procurement department, we manage the costs for several Allocation Groups. There are several Allocation Groups to manage. Like, wheels, rollers, extrusion parts, motors, controls cabinets, pneumatic equipment etc.
Parts are purchased for years, so there is a lot of historical data.
To support the different Category Managers and Cost Engineering, during the project development, it would be very helpful to have a good insight into what the cost drivers are for an Allocation Groups. What is their influence on the price?
If we have this knowledge modeled, we can use this to give better fact-based estimations and budgets towards the wider Vanderlande organization.
We need to develop cost (price) models for specific Allocation Groups. One at a time and preferably to be used on global level.
Cost Engineering is part of Procurement. The latter is a department within the CPO (Chief Procurement Officer) organization and is a strategic part of the worldwide delivery of products and services to our projects. There is a high degree of cooperation with departments like Technology, Engineering and Sales.
Tasks/responsibilities- Deep dive in a specific Allocation Group (and their related manufacturing capabilities); agree both on which category.
- Collect and clean-up the available historical data.
- Build a cost (price) model for the specific Allocation Group (and their related manufacturing capabilities.
- Prove-out correlation with real project cost.
- Set-up manual (how to use the cost (price) model.)

Vanderlande is the global market leader for future-proof logistic process automation at airports. The company is also a leading supplier of process automation solutions for warehouses and in the parcel market.
Vanderlande’s baggage handling systems are capable of moving over 4 billion pieces of baggage around the world per year. Its systems are active in more than 600 airports including 12 of the world’s top 20. More than 52 million parcels are sorted by its systems every day, which have been installed for the world’s leading parcel companies. In addition, many of the largest global e-commerce players and retailers have confidence in Vanderlande’s efficient and reliable solutions.
The company focuses on the optimisation of its customers’ business processes and competitive positions. Through close cooperation, it strives for the improvement of their operational activities and the expansion of their logistical achievements. Vanderlande’s extensive portfolio of integrated solutions – innovative systems, intelligent software and life-cycle services – results in the realisation of fast, reliable and efficient automation technology.
Established in 1949, Vanderlande has more than 7,500 employees, all committed to moving its customers’ businesses forward at diverse locations on every continent. With a consistently increasing turnover of 1.8 billion euros, it has established a global reputation over the past seven decades as a highly reliable partner for future-proof logistic process automation.
Vanderlande was acquired in 2017 by Toyota Industries Corporation, which will help it to continue its sustainable profitable growth. The two companies have a strong strategic match, and the synergies include cross-selling, product innovations, and research and development.
